An infographic titled "Why Energy Diversification Matters as Extreme Cold Intensifies" by CAP.

The graphic features a vertical timeline against a background of snow-covered houses and evergreen trees during a winter storm.

The timeline includes three main points:

February 2021: Notes that Winter Storm Uri left millions in Texas without power, causing 246 deaths and up to $130 billion in damages after natural gas wellheads froze.

After the 2021 storm: Texas expanded clean energy capacity by adding 23,114 MW of solar, 8,343 MW of wind, and thousands of MW of battery storage, which helped prevent outages during a January 2025 cold snap.

Strengthen the grid: Asserts that extreme cold continues to threaten infrastructure and that a diverse array of clean energy sources will improve electric grid reliability and help consumers save money.
